COVID-19 vaccine passports: The countries rolling out – Traveller
For some countries the development of vaccine passports to restart international travel is already underway.
Santorini, Greece. The country hopes to have vaccination passports operating to allow tourists to return in May. Photo: iStock
Vaccine certificates are being developed around the world for citizens who have received a COVID-19 vaccination.
A Digital Health Pass app, devised by the International Air Transport Association (IATA), will be ready “within weeks”, developers have said. The technology will enable air passengers to prove their vaccination status before travelling.
